Summary
- Input
- 222.83 ETN
- Output
- 222.70 ETN
- Fees
- 0.13 ETN
- Fees Rate (ETN / kB)
- 0.01 ETN
- Payment ID (ASCII)
- wnA
Input
(33)
222.83 ETN
Output (6)
222.70 ETN
Payment ID
2c1377efd9dd3bf0ee5d6e9199f2c0cf07ae8188f203d8bd08809641bb9ca3dc |